The Acute Care Syndromic Testing Market size was estimated at USD 3.74 billion in 2024 and expected to reach USD 4.12 billion in 2025, at a CAGR 10.02% to reach USD 6.64 billion by 2030.

Key Segmentation Insights into the Acute Care Syndromic Testing Market
In-depth analysis of the acute care syndromic testing market reveals a complex segmentation that informs strategic decisions across multiple dimensions. The landscape is segmented based on testing types, where the market is evaluated across laboratory-based testing and point-of-care testing. Laboratory-based approaches are further sub-segmented into high-throughput testing and specialized pathogen testing, each serving diverse clinical needs, while point-of-care testing encompasses both polymerase chain reaction (PCR) testing and rapid diagnostic testing. A second layer of segmentation considers pathogen targets; the market is dissected into bacterial, fungal, and viral testing, with bacterial testing analyzed through gram-negative and gram-positive bacterial detection, fungal testing focusing on Aspergillus and Candida species detection, and viral testing examining influenza virus detection alongside respiratory syncytial virus testing. Sample type segmentation further enriches the market analysis by categorizing tests performed on blood samples, respiratory samples, and urine samples, where blood analysis includes both plasma collection and serum analysis, respiratory assessments are made using nasopharyngeal swabs and sputum samples, and urine evaluations consider catheter urine analysis and midstream urine collection.
